libgui: Add support for post-xform crops.

This change adds support for specifying a crop rectangle to a
SurfaceTextureClient that is in post-transformed coordinate space.

Change-Id: I247901de343e71b32850f7ae3bac62dfa612ad3d
Bug: 6299171
